A.J. NICKEL LEADS THE YACHT GROUP’S NEW SHOWROOM TO OPEN IN FORT LAUDERDALE AS SALES DIRECTOR

AJ Nickel

Nov 6, 2018

The Yacht Group, featuring Yacht Controller and other innovative technology for the marine industry, is proud to announce the opening of its new showroom at 1300 SE 17th Street, Fort Lauderdale. A.J. Nickel, formerly of National Marine Suppliers, has joined the firm as sales director of the new location.
 
“A.J. brings more than a decade of experience in sales and management roles in the yachting industry to his new position,” said the Yacht Group President Gerald Berton. “He is a knowledgeable, and well-respected member of the global yachting community, and we are glad to welcome him as a member of our team.”    
 
“The Yacht Group’s expansion gives us the opportunity to better serve our brokers, builders and customers with a one-stop demonstration showroom of our Yacht GraphX backlit letters, Yacht Controllers, Yacht Cam thermal and low-light cameras, Yacht Beam million-plus candlepower searchlights, and much more,” said Nickel.

You are invited to support an historic, recently restored and refitted BC sailboat, Dorothy, by voting for her in a contest, the Classic Boat Awards 2024, run by the UK’s prestigious Classic Boat Magazine. The Maritime Museum of BC (MMBC), owner of this sleek, wooden vessel built in 1897, believes she’s the oldest sailboat in Canada. As she isn’t the only classic yacht in the running, you’re urged to go online and vote for her in the category of Restored Sailing Vessel under 40ft.
